Who We Are
The Association was formed in 1974 with the twin aims of supporting Morriston Orpheus Choir (MOC) in all its endeavours and also of supporting and developing young Welsh singers.
MOCSA raises money for these purposes via a modest annual subscription which is currently set at £12 for a one person membership or £22 for a double membership.
How We Support the Morriston Orpheus Choir
Over recent years, MOCSA purchased embroidered white shirts for the Choir’s tours to France and Belgium. It hired musical instruments from time to time as needed and has paid for solo singers to perform with the Choir at some prestigious venues in the UK and Europe.
MOCSA also used a £1,000 legacy from the will of a former Chairman, Huw Madoc-Jones, to purchase a new keyboard for the Choir.
How We Support Our Members
MOCSA regularly funds and organises social events for both Choir and its members locally.
MOCSA produces and delivers newsletters across the year. The newsletters provide news about the Choir, its events and activities. The newsletters are distributed via email or as printed copies by post.

How We Support And Develop Young Welsh Singers
Support of Young Welsh Singers is achieved predominantly through our annual Young Welsh Singer of the Year competition.
Whenever possible, winners are given the opportunity of staging with the Morriston Orpheus Choir. Some have recorded with the Choir and a number have accompanied the Choir on earlier overseas concert tours, appearing in such prestigious venues as the Roy Thomson Hall, Toronto, and the Sydney Opera House.
Since 2024 both the Competition winner and runner up appear with the Choir at the Annual MOCSA concert in September.
